  • Patent number: 10276002
    Abstract: An example wearable device includes a haptic actuator to produce an output haptic vibration in response to a target input signal waveform, a haptic effect sensor located in proximity to the haptic actuator to measure a haptic vibration corresponding to the output haptic vibration and to output a measured haptic vibration waveform and a feedback circuit to modify the target input signal waveform to reduce a difference between the output haptic vibration and a measured haptic vibration waveform.

  • Patent number: 10032277
    Abstract: Technologies for displaying graphical elements on a graphical user interface include a wearable computing device to generate a captured image. The wearable computing device analyzes the captured image to generate image location metric data for one or more prospective locations on the graphical user interface at which to place a graphical element. The image location metric data indicates one or more image characteristics of the corresponding prospective location. The wearable computing device determines appropriateness data for each prospective location based on the corresponding image location metric data. The appropriate data indicates a relative suitability of the corresponding location for display of the graphical element. The wearable computing device selects one of the prospective locations based on the appropriateness data and displays the graphical element on the graphical user interface at the selected prospective location.

  • Patent number: 9961026
    Abstract: Technologies for generating a text message from user-selectable icons include a wearable computing device that determines a context associated with the wearable computing device. The wearable computing device determines user-selectable icons from predetermined user-selectable icons based on the context associated with the wearable computing device. Each of the user-selectable icons may have one or more textual meanings associated therewith for text message generation. The determined user-selectable icons may be displayed on a display of the wearable computing device.

  • Publication number: 20180066959
    Abstract: Various systems and methods for improving map and navigation data are described herein. An electronic navigation system for improving map and navigation data comprises a database access module to access a database of physiological information to obtain a biometric value, the biometric value associated with a location and a time; a processing module to determine whether the biometric value violates a threshold; and a display module to display a notification on a map when the threshold is violated, the map including an area around the location associated with the biometric value, and the notification displayed proximate to the location associated with the biometric value.

  • Publication number: 20160085296
    Abstract: Various systems and methods for a wearable input device are described herein. A textile-based wearable system for providing user input to a device comprises a first sensor integrated into the textile-based wearable system, the first sensor to produce a first distortion value representing a distortion of the first sensor. The system also includes an interface module to detect the first distortion value, the distortion value measured with respect to an initial position, and transmit the first distortion value to the device, the device having a user interface, the user interface to be modified, responsive to receiving the first distortion value.

  • Publication number: 20160036933
    Abstract: Various systems and methods for transmitting a message to a secondary computing device are described herein. An apparatus comprises a context processing module, a context-aware message mode module, and a message retrieval module. The context processing module retrieves a context of a user of a primary computing device. The context-aware message mode module identifies a message mode for communicating with a secondary computing device of the user based on the context. A message retrieval receives a communication message at the primary computing device, determines that the communication message is to be transmitted to the secondary computing device of the user based on the message mode, and based on the determining, translates the communication message into a translated message according to the message mode and transmits the translated message to the secondary computing device from the primary computing device.
